 * If you are looking for where to put widgets in the sidebar, it’s in the control
   panel under appearance/widgets.
 * There you can see the widget areas, expand the one you will use, and then drag
   and drop the widget to the widget area of your choice. There is instructions 
   on the page, it’s easy.

 * The eighties is kind of special with the way it handles sidebars.
 * The sidebar only shows when the user/viewer clicks on the icon in the upper right
   corner of the browsers window.
 * The way you add widget is as I wrote above.
 * For the menu, the user must click the icon in the upper left side of the browser
   window.
 * You have to configure the menu too. Go to appearance/menus and follow the instructions
   on the menu page.
